bash-3.00# uname -a SunOS sol10 5.10 Generic_118855-33 i86pc i386 i86pc bash-3.00# mkdir t bash-3.00# cd t bash-3.00# echo "hi" > tt bash-3.00# tail -f tt & hi [1] 19718 bash-3.00# ls -ls /proc/19718/fd/ total 2 2 -r--r--r-- 1 root root 3 May 17 13:09 0 0 c--------- 1 root tty 24, 3 May 17 13:09 1 0 c--------- 1 root tty 24, 3 May 17 13:09 2 bash-3.00# cat /proc/19718/fd/0 hi bash-3.00# rm tt bash-3.00# cat /proc/19718/fd/0 hi bash-3.00# ls -ls /proc/19718/fd/ total 2 2 -r--r--r-- 0 root root 3 May 17 13:09 0 0 c--------- 1 root tty 24, 3 May 17 13:11 1 0 c--------- 1 root tty 24, 3 May 17 13:11 2 So it seems it works also in solaris 10. Apparently, the implementation of the filedescriptors in the proc filesystem differ from linux. (in linux it's displayed as a link, so we are able to see where the filedescriptor "points" to) I do not know at this point how to "translate" the filedescriptor to its inode.
